How to Enroll in Medicare if You Have ALS: Your Comprehensive Guide

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S), also known as Lou Gehrig's disease, is a progressive and fatal disease that affects the nerve cells that control voluntary muscles. If you have been diagnosed with ALS, you may be wondering about your Medicare options. Fortunately, if you receive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) or a railroad disability annuity check, you are eligible for automatic enrollment into Medicare the first month you receive your disability benefits.
